The Wildlife Photography Revolution: Why Mirrorless Dominates in 2026

The transition from DSLR to mirrorless isn’t just about shedding mechanical parts—it’s about reimagining what’s possible when your viewfinder shows exactly what your sensor sees in real-time. For wildlife photographers, this paradigm shift delivers three critical advantages: blackout-free burst shooting that lets you track subjects through continuous sequences, autofocus systems that read the scene at up to 120 calculations per second, and silent electronic shutters that won’t spook even the most skittish subjects. In 2026, the technology has matured to where even mid-tier mirrorless bodies outperform flagship DSLRs from the previous era, making this the definitive moment to upgrade or switch systems.

Autofocus Systems: The Heartbeat of Wildlife Capture

Modern autofocus systems have evolved into predictive, AI-driven networks that don’t just react—they anticipate. When evaluating a camera for wildlife, look beyond the total number of AF points and examine the density of cross-type sensors across the frame. In 2026, the real game-changer is subject recognition sophistication: the best systems can differentiate between bird species, lock onto animal eyes even when partially obscured by foliage, and maintain focus on subjects moving at erratic speeds. Pay attention to the minimum illumination rating (-6 EV or better gives you an edge in dawn/dusk conditions) and whether the AF system maintains full performance with teleconverters attached—an often-overlooked spec that can make or break distant subject capture.

Sensor Technology: Full-Frame vs. APS-C for Wildlife

The full-frame versus crop sensor debate takes on new dimensions in wildlife work. Full-frame sensors deliver superior dynamic range and high-ISO performance—critical when shooting silhouetted subjects against bright skies or pushing exposure in low light. However, APS-C sensors provide a 1.5-1.6x crop factor that effectively extends your lens reach, turning a 400mm lens into a 600mm equivalent without light loss. In 2026, stacked sensor technology has narrowed the performance gap considerably, with some APS-C chips delivering readout speeds faster than full-frame counterparts from two years prior. Consider your primary subjects: if you shoot distant, small animals like birds, the crop factor advantage might outweigh the low-light benefits of full-frame. For large mammals in challenging light, full-frame’s dynamic range becomes indispensable.

Burst Rate and Buffer Performance: Capturing the Decisive Moment

Specifications like “30 fps” sound impressive on paper, but the real-world question is: how many frames can you shoot before the buffer fills, and how quickly does it clear? A camera that shoots 20 fps for 3 seconds but then locks up for 30 seconds is less useful than one that shoots 15 fps continuously. In 2026, look for cameras with burst depths exceeding 100 RAW frames with autofocus tracking enabled. More importantly, investigate whether the camera supports lossless compressed RAW formats that reduce file sizes without sacrificing quality—this effectively extends your buffer depth without requiring faster memory cards. The type of memory card matters too: CFexpress Type B and Type A cards have become the standard, but their sustained write speeds vary dramatically between brands.

Image Stabilization: Sharpness in Challenging Conditions

In-body image stabilization (IBIS) has become so sophisticated that it’s now common to achieve 6-8 stops of compensation, letting you handhold a 500mm lens at 1/60 second with surprising consistency. For wildlife, the magic happens when IBIS works in conjunction with lens-based stabilization—creating a synergistic system that stabilizes both camera shake and lens movements. Test whether the camera’s stabilization remains effective during burst shooting; some systems reduce effectiveness at high frame rates. For video-oriented wildlife shooters, look for enhanced digital stabilization that works alongside mechanical systems, though be aware this may introduce slight cropping.

The Lens Ecosystem: More Important Than the Body

Here’s a truth that experienced wildlife photographers know: you’ll replace camera bodies every 3-5 years, but quality lenses last decades. Before committing to any camera system, audit the native telephoto lens lineup. Can you get a 600mm f/4? Are teleconverters available that maintain autofocus performance? In 2026, some manufacturers offer “super-telephoto zooms” reaching 800mm with impressive sharpness, while others focus on lighter, more affordable 400-600mm options. The availability of third-party lens support has also become a critical factor, with several independent manufacturers now producing autofocus lenses that rival native glass at significantly lower prices.

Telephoto Reach: The Wildlife Photographer’s Best Friend

Effective focal length determines what you can fill your frame with, and in wildlife, there’s rarely such a thing as “too much reach.” When evaluating systems, calculate the maximum reach using both native lenses and teleconverters. A 400mm f/2.8 with a 2x teleconverter becomes an 800mm f/5.6, but not all camera bodies maintain full autofocus performance at f/8 or narrower apertures. In 2026, several advanced bodies support AF down to f/11, opening up creative possibilities with extreme reach. Also consider the “digital teleconverter” feature some cameras offer—while this is just in-camera cropping, having a dedicated button to toggle between focal lengths can be faster than swapping teleconverters in the field.

Aperture Speed: Light Gathering for Dawn and Dusk

Wildlife activity peaks during the golden hours when light is scarce. An f/2.8 lens gathers twice as much light as an f/4, allowing you to use lower ISOs or faster shutter speeds. However, the weight and cost difference is substantial—a 600mm f/4 can weigh 7 pounds and cost $13,000, while an f/6.3 version might weigh under 4 pounds and cost $2,000. In 2026, sensor performance has improved to where shooting at ISO 12,800 on a modern camera looks cleaner than ISO 3,200 did five years ago, making slower apertures more viable. But remember: autofocus systems also perform better with more light, so an f/2.8 lens provides an AF accuracy advantage even when you stop down for depth of field.

Build Quality and Weather Sealing: Surviving the Elements

Your camera will face dust, rain, snow, and humidity levels that would destroy lesser electronics. Professional-grade bodies feature gaskets at every seam, sealed buttons, and weather-resistant lens mounts. However, “weather sealing” isn’t a standardized term—some manufacturers rate their bodies to IP standards, while others use vague marketing language. In 2026, look for cameras with IP53 or better ratings, and understand that weather resistance is a system-level feature requiring both sealed body and lens. The cold-weather performance is equally critical: battery life can plummet 60% in sub-zero temperatures, and LCD screens may become sluggish. Cameras with integrated vertical grips often have larger batteries and better cold-weather performance, though at the cost of increased weight.

Battery Life and Power Management in the Field

Early mirrorless cameras were notorious battery vampires, but 2026 models have largely solved this. Still, real-world battery life varies dramatically based on shooting style. Using electronic viewfinders at high refresh rates, shooting long bursts, and enabling GPS or constant Bluetooth connectivity can drain batteries quickly. Pro bodies now deliver 800-1,200 shots per charge, but wildlife photographers should plan for 300-400 shots per battery in heavy use. The key question isn’t just capacity, but power management flexibility: does the camera support USB-C PD charging while shooting? Can you use a power bank to extend life? Are third-party batteries reliable, or does the manufacturer use firmware to block them? Some cameras now feature “eco modes” that reduce EVF resolution during inactive periods—a small compromise that can extend field life by 30%.

Ergonomics and Handling: Long Days in the Wild

A camera that feels perfect in a showroom can become torture after eight hours of hiking with a heavy lens. Deep grips that accommodate large lenses, customizable buttons that fall naturally under your fingers, and intuitive menu systems matter more than spec sheets suggest. In 2026, several manufacturers offer “wildlife configurations”—pre-set button layouts optimized for action shooting. Consider the viewfinder: resolution matters, but so do refresh rate and blackout characteristics. An OLED EVF with 9 million dots at 120fps refresh provides a viewing experience that rivals optical finders, with the added benefit of real-time exposure preview. Weight distribution becomes critical with telephoto lenses; some bodies balance better than others, reducing arm fatigue during long waits.

Video Capabilities: The Hybrid Wildlife Shooter

The line between stills and video has blurred completely. Modern wildlife stories often require both mediums, and your camera should excel at both. Look beyond basic 4K specs: what frame rates are available? Can you shoot 4K at 120fps for smooth slow-motion? Does the camera support internal 10-bit recording for greater color grading flexibility? In 2026, several bodies offer 8K video, but the real question is whether you can extract high-quality stills from video footage—a feature that essentially gives you 30 fps still shooting with continuous AF. Heat management is crucial; some cameras overheat after 20 minutes of 8K recording, while others feature active cooling systems. For serious video work, consider whether the camera offers waveform monitors, focus peaking, and clean HDMI output.

Budget Considerations: Finding Your Sweet Spot

Wildlife photography gear represents a significant investment, but the relationship between price and performance isn’t linear. Entry-level mirrorless bodies ($800-$1,500) now offer AF systems that would have been revolutionary three years ago, but may lack weather sealing and burst depth. Mid-tier options ($2,000-$3,500) often provide the best value, delivering 90% of flagship performance at half the cost. Flagship bodies ($5,000+) justify their price through durability, faster everything, and features like integrated grips and dual card slots. In 2026, consider the total system cost: a $3,000 camera paired with a $15,000 lens collection makes more sense than a $6,000 camera with only one lens. Don’t forget hidden costs like high-speed memory cards (budget $300-$600), extra batteries ($100 each), and protective gear.

The Used Market and Older Generation Bodies

The rapid pace of innovation has created a robust market for previous-generation cameras that remain exceptional for wildlife work. A flagship body from two years ago often outperforms current mid-tier models and sells for 40-60% less. When buying used, prioritize shutter count (look for under 50,000 actuations) and check for sensor damage from excessive cleaning. In 2026, many photographers are upgrading to newer models specifically for video features, leaving excellent stills-focused bodies available at discounts. The key is identifying which features you actually need: if you don’t shoot video, a 2023 body with stellar AF might be smarter than a 2026 hybrid powerhouse. Just ensure the older model supports current lens firmware updates and isn’t approaching end-of-life for manufacturer support.

Frequently Asked Questions

What makes mirrorless cameras better than DSLRs for wildlife photography in 2026?

Mirrorless systems offer real-time exposure preview, silent shooting, and autofocus systems that analyze the scene directly from the sensor, enabling features like animal eye detection across the entire frame. The elimination of mirror blackout means you never lose sight of your subject during burst shooting, and the shorter flange distance allows for more compact telephoto lens designs.

How many megapixels do I really need for wildlife photography?

For most applications, 20-30 megapixels is the sweet spot. This provides enough resolution for significant cropping while maintaining manageable file sizes and high burst rates. Higher resolutions (45+ MP) are beneficial for large prints or extreme cropping but require faster memory cards, more storage, and can reduce burst performance unless the camera has a stacked sensor.

How important is weather sealing for wildlife photography?

Critically important. Weather sealing is what keeps dust from destroying your sensor in arid environments and moisture from frying electronics in rainforest conditions. Look for IP-rated sealing (IP53 minimum) and remember that sealing is only as good as the weakest link—both body and lens must be sealed, and you should avoid changing lenses in adverse conditions.

Can I use teleconverters with any mirrorless camera?

Not all cameras maintain full autofocus performance with teleconverters. Check the manufacturer’s specifications for the minimum aperture the AF system supports. Many 2026 bodies focus reliably at f/8 or f/11, but some entry-level models may only guarantee performance at f/5.6 or wider. Also verify that image stabilization remains effective with teleconverters attached.

Should I prioritize body features or lens quality?

Invest in lenses first. A premium lens on a mid-tier body will produce better results than a budget lens on a flagship camera. Lenses determine sharpness, bokeh quality, and light-gathering capability—factors that can’t be fixed in post-processing. Upgrade your body when you need features your current camera lacks, but build your system around quality glass.

What’s the realistic battery life for a full day of wildlife shooting?

Expect 300-500 shots per battery in heavy use with an electronic viewfinder. Cold weather can reduce this by 50%. Plan to carry 2-3 batteries for a full day, or use a camera with USB-C PD charging to top off from a power bank during breaks. Some photographers use battery grips to double capacity, though this adds weight.
